- Chattanooga Margarita Festival - August 10, 2024, 6-9 p.m., VIP 5:30 p.m. - Chattanooga Market, First Horizon Pavilion, 1826 Reggie White Blvd., Chattanooga, TN 37408
Help decide which local restaurant has the best margarita in town by attending the Chattanooga Margarita Festival and voting on your favorite version of this refreshing drink. You'll get to try 10 mini margaritas as you listen to live entertainment by local DJs and buy some food to eat as you sip your tasty concoctions. Before you leave, stop by the photo booth to preserve your fun memories.
- Chattanooga River Market - Saturdays through October 26, 2004, 10 a.m.-5 p.m. - Tennessee Aquarium Plaza, 1 Broad St., Chattanooga, TN 37402
Start your Saturdays with a visit to the Chattanooga River Market, the largest producer-only arts and crafts and farmer's market in the region. You'll find plenty of items to browse and buy, including fresh, healthy produce, artisan foods, and unique arts and crafts items made by local artisans. From handmade jewelry to soaps and candles, you're sure to go home with some treats for yourself and maybe a few gifts for others.
- Battle of the Food Trucks - August 31, 2024, 11 a.m.-7 p.m. and September 1, 2024, 11 a.m.-5 p.m. - Camp Jordan Arena, 323 Camp Jordan Parkway, East Ridge, TN 37412
If you love trying new foods or some different twists on your old favorites, head to the Battle of the Food Trucks to get your fill! You can vote on the best food truck in attendance as they compete for cash prizes. The fun doesn't stop there since the event has extra activities, including inflatables, a petting zoo, pony rides, face painting, and trackless train rides.
- Splash Summer Arts Festival - August 17, 2024, 10 a.m.-3 p.m. - East MLK Boulevard, Chattanooga, TN 37402
Bring the family to Splash Summer Arts Festival for live entertainment from a variety of performers, food, and more. All ages will have the chance to create art, and kids will have their own zone with plenty of activities to keep them happily occupied. The Creative Discovery Museum, designed for kids, will also have onsite activities.
- Wine Over Water - August 17, 2024, 6-9 p.m. - Walnut Street Bridge, 1 Walnut St., Chattanooga, TN 37402
Whether you love wine or are just looking for a fun night out, Wine Over Water is the place to be! Sample your choice of over 200 wines as you enjoy views of the Tennessee River from the city's popular pedestrian bridge. You can also treat yourself to carefully curated bites from some of the city's best restaurants, chefs, and caterers. Pair your wine choices with your food for the best experience. Live music will also be playing throughout the event, so feel free to sway, dance, or sing along while you socialize, sip, and nosh.
